Nike Sportswear Holiday 2010 Preview Summary

The Christmas season is months away, but that doesn’t mean you shouldn’t start compiling a list of gift ideas for your loved ones (or to drop hints at what you’d like under your tree). Take a moment to review what Nike has in store for us this upcoming holiday season, and you’ll see an impressive collection of Nike Sportswear designs, like the Toki ND, Blazer, Terminator, and timeless Nike Dunk. The focus for the upcoming Holiday 2010 Sportswear collection seems more focused on the ladies, as a number of classic Nike silhouettes like the Nike Legend and Terminator are featured in colorways fit for a queen.

Included in the sea of lifestyle designs are two great basketball silhouettes – the Nike Air 1/2 Cent in Varsity Red (previously dubbed the Cranberry 1/2 Cent) and the Nike Air Max CB34. The CB34, part of Charles Barkley’s arsenal in the 90’s and releasing right after the “Godzilla” CB34, was a popular pair during that decade ruled by Nike Basketball. Both the 1/2 Cent and Barkleys are headed for an October 2010 release, but don’t forget to continue reading to get a full list of the Nike Sportswear Holiday 2010 collection.
